Emergency generators are critical components of any building’s infrastructure, especially in situations where power outages can disrupt normal operations. These generators are designed to kick in automatically when the main power supply fails, providing backup electricity to keep essential systems running smoothly.
Each emergency diesel generator is one of the most unique and complex "support systems" found within a nuclear power plant. The EDG is itself an independent miniature power plant serving critical safety equipment within the much larger facility.
Examples of emergency generator systems applications are fire pumps, high-rise buildings, atriums, chemical exhaust systems and hospitals. Less common examples can include critical operations power systems facilities or high-density storage facilities.
Integrating emergency generators with building management systems offers several benefits. By connecting the backup power source to the BMS, building operators can monitor and control the generator’s operation remotely.
